1 | Grafana 可以再接收到資料後,再針對資料做整理(即時性),再加上有Table功能可以搭配檢視 |
進入正題
建好圖表後,可以在編輯edit中的,Transform中使用
| 用途 | 說明 |
|---|---|
| Add field from calculation | 使用現有字段計算成新的類別 |
| Concatenate fields | 將所有字段串聯起來組成新字段 ( 在Table View 下才看的出來) |
| Config from query results | 將查詢結果中提許字段,合併到另外一個查詢中 |
| Convert field type | 將字段轉換成其他類別 |
| Create heatmap | 根據資料計算熱圖 |
| Extract fields | 針對資料再分析(JSON,Labels) |
| Field lookup | 透過外部DNS查詢數據來源 |
| Filter by name | 透過正規表示式或標籤來篩選數據 |
| Filter data by query | 透過群組來過濾數據 |
| Filter data by values | 透過數值來判斷篩選方式 |
| Group by | 按照指定的標籤做分組,並且對每個組別數據做處理 |
| Grouping to matrix | 將三個字段組成一個matrix |
| Histogram | 畫長條圖 |
| Join by field | 將多個表之間相同的字串,合併到一個表中 |
| Join by labels | 將Labels的結果展示到Table中 |
| Labels to fields | 按照時間分組排列,並返回標籤或標記於table中 |
| Limit | 限制顯示的資料量 |
| Merge | 將多個查詢合併成一個table |
| Organize fields | 重新排序、隱藏、重新命名字串/列,只能用於當前的圖表 |
| Partition by values | 透過一個或多個字段中的唯一值進行區分 |
| Prepare time series | 將時間序列數據從寬格式轉換為長格式或反之亦然 |
| Reduce | 壓縮整合字段 |
| Rename by regex | 使用正則表達式和替換模式重命名部分查詢結果 |
| Rows to fields | 行到字段轉換將行轉換為單獨的字段 |
| Series to rows | 將多個時間序列數據查詢的結果合併為一個結果 |
| Sort by | 排序 |
| Spatial operations | 將空間操作應用於查詢結果中 |
以上只是簡單的說明一下個功能的用途,實際在操作的時候會有多是需要互相搭配使用的
如果想要更清晰簡單的理解,可以去看看 Grafana Labs 的 文件說明,裡面也有舉些簡單的案例。